She was born December 10, 1909, in the Palacky Township in Ellsworth County to James and Ada (Bichner) Weseley.
She married John Judson Barclay on May 21, 1938, in Wilson. She was a homemaker and school teacher. A member of the Oakley First Christian Church, she was an area resident for 65 years.
Survivors include her husband of the home, and a sister, Alice McFarland, Hays.
Services were at 2 p.m. Wednesday, May 15 at the Oakley First Christian Church with the Revs. Leroy Herder and Charles Towne officiating; burial in the Gove Cemetery.
